Web10 jan. 2016 · The second thing that holds the section together is the increasing level of hostility and opposition Jesus engenders from the scribes and Pharisees: first … WebA group of four friends approached the building where the people were jammed in the door, spilling out the windows. The men were a little late in getting there because when they’d heard Jesus was coming to town, well, it took awhile to get their friend, the fifth man in the group, ready to go find this Jesus. Their friend, you see, was a paralytic.
